Topsy, Missouri
Unincorporated community in Missouri, U.S.
Topsy is an unincorporated community in Mercer County, in the U.S. state of Missouri.[1]
History
Topsy had its start in 1885.[2] A post office called Topsy was established in 1885, and remained in operation until 1906.[3]
